Raluca Turcan announces a parliamentary debate on delaying the new high school admission exam by four years. This proposal aims to prevent current eighth graders from facing two exams at the end of the year. The new admission process was established in 2023, allowing schools to hold an additional exam alongside the National Assessment. Several lawmakers have submitted bills to postpone or eliminate this second exam, citing concerns about its impact on students. The Education Minister acknowledged the need for clarity on the exam's organization, emphasizing that the parliament must address these issues promptly.
